How can I effectively use #d2b6a5 in a web layout?
#d2b6a5 works best as a subtle background color because its high desaturation prevents it from becoming a jarring focal point. Pair it with charcoal or deep slate text to maintain necessary contrast for readability while keeping the palette soft and balanced.
Does #d2b6a5 lean warm or cool?
This color leans definitively warm due to its peach-based undertones, offering an earthy and organic feel that sits between beige and terracotta. It avoids feeling overly vibrant, making it a reliable choice for professional branding that requires a sophisticated, understated, and approachable aesthetic.
